Pokémon World Championships 2025 Set to Begin in Anaheim

The highly anticipated Pokémon World Championships 2025 will kick off in Anaheim, California, from August 15 to August 18, 2025. Players from around the globe will compete in various Pokémon games, including Pokémon Scarlet and Violet, Pokémon Go, Pokémon Unite, and the Pokémon Trading Card Game. This annual event promises to be a thrilling showcase of skill and strategy, culminating in the crowning of the world champion.

Fans eager to watch the action can tune into the live streams on the Pokémon YouTube channel and Pokémon Twitch channel. The event will commence at 16:30 BST (British Summer Time) on August 15. Additionally, viewers will have the opportunity to earn special in-game rewards by participating in the streams. According to the Pokémon Company, “Trainers will compete across three days of intense competition, and Trainers who tune in to the official broadcast can celebrate from home with digital giveaways.”
